不同操作系统与服务器环境下CSR生成指南及注意事项

在为您的网站或应用程序配置SSL/TLS证书时,生成证书签名请求(Certificate Signing Request, CSR)是关键步骤。CSR文件包含了公钥和身份信息,这些信息将被发送给证书颁发机构(CA)以生成数字证书。本文将介绍在不同操作系统和服务器环境下如何生成CSR,并提供一些注意事项。

不同操作系统与服务器环境下CSR生成指南及注意事项

Windows Server环境下的CSR生成

步骤1: 打开“Internet信息服务 (IIS) 管理器”。可以通过开始菜单中搜索“IIS”找到该工具。

步骤2: 在左侧的连接窗格中选择您要为其创建CSR的站点,然后双击右侧操作窗格中的“服务器证书”图标。

步骤3: 单击“创建证书请求”,按照向导输入必要的信息,包括国家/地区、省份、城市、组织名称等。

步骤4: 选择密钥大小(通常推荐2048位),并指定保存CSR文件的位置。

注意: 确保所有提供的信息都是准确无误的,因为这将影响到最终颁发的SSL证书的有效性和可信赖度。

Linux服务器上的CSR生成

方法一:使用OpenSSL命令行工具

对于基于Unix/Linux系统的服务器来说,最常用的方法是通过命令行使用OpenSSL来生成CSR。以下是具体步骤:

步骤1: 打开终端窗口,确保已安装了OpenSSL。

步骤2: 运行以下命令来生成私钥和CSR:openssl req -new -newkey rsa:2048 -nodes -keyout yourdomain.key -out yourdomain.csr

步骤3: 按照提示填写相应的信息,如国家代码、省名、城市名等。

方法二:通过Web界面管理工具

如果您的Linux服务器配有图形化界面或Web控制面板(例如cPanel、Plesk等),也可以直接在这些平台上进行CSR的创建。

注意: 在Linux系统中,请务必保护好生成的私钥文件,不要将其暴露于公共网络环境中。

macOS环境下的CSR生成

macOS用户可以利用Keychain Access应用程序轻松地创建CSR。以下是详细的操作流程:

步骤1: 打开Finder,前往“应用程序”->“实用工具”->“钥匙串访问”。

步骤2: 在顶部菜单栏中选择“证书助理”->“从现有私钥创建证书签名请求”。

步骤3: 如果没有预先存在的私钥,则需要先生成一对新的密钥对。

步骤4: 填写必要的详细信息,然后点击“继续”直至完成整个过程。

注意: macOS自带的Keychain Access能够很好地处理CSR生成任务,但在某些特殊情况下可能还需要借助其他工具。

通用注意事项

1. 验证信息准确性: 提交给CA的信息必须真实可靠,否则可能导致申请失败或者证书不可用。

2. 私钥安全保管: 私钥一旦泄露,攻击者就可以冒充您的身份,因此应采取严格措施保护它不受未经授权的访问。

3. 选择合适的算法: 当前主流的做法是采用RSA加密算法,并且建议密钥长度至少为2048位。

4. 测试与验证: 在部署新证书之前,应该先在一个测试环境中进行全面检查,确保一切正常工作。

5. 定期更新证书: SSL/TLS证书都有有效期限制,到期后需要及时更换以保证服务的安全性。

“`
以上内容涵盖了在不同操作系统和服务器环境下生成CSR的基本步骤以及需要注意的地方。希望这篇文章能帮助读者顺利完成CSR的创建过程。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/184584.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 12小时前
下一篇 12小时前

相关推荐

  • SSL证书的有效期是多久,到期后该如何续费?

    SSL(Secure Sockets Layer)证书是保障网站安全的重要工具,它能够加密用户与服务器之间的通信,确保数据传输的安全性。根据相关法律法规的规定,SSL证书的有效期最长为13个月。在实际应用中,不同类型的SSL证书有效期会有所差异。例如,域名型SSL证书一般有效期为1年;企业型SSL证书和扩展型SSL证书的有效期最长为27个月。为了保证网站的安…

    16小时前
    300
  • 使用景安托管服务时,如何更新现有的SSL证书?

    随着互联网安全要求的提高,SSL证书成为了保护网站和用户数据安全的重要工具。SSL证书并不是永久有效的,通常有效期为1-2年,因此定期更新SSL证书是非常必要的。本文将详细介绍如何在使用景安托管服务时,更新现有的SSL证书。 准备工作 在开始更新SSL证书之前,请确保您已经准备好了以下内容: 1. 新的SSL证书文件:这通常是通过您的SSL证书提供商获得的,…

    31分钟前
    100
  • GoDaddy SSL证书过期前需要注意哪些事项以确保网站安全?

    GoDaddy SSL证书过期前需要注意哪些事项以确保网站安全 SSL(Secure Sockets Layer)证书是用于加密Web服务器和客户端之间通信的重要工具。对于使用GoDaddy作为其SSL证书提供商的企业或个人来说,及时更新即将到期的SSL证书至关重要,以确保网站的安全性和可信度。 提前规划与准备 检查有效期:您需要了解您的SSL证书的有效期限…

    1天前
    200
  • DV SSL证书支持多域名吗?如果我有多个子域名怎么办?

    DV(Domain Validation)SSL证书,即域名验证型SSL证书,是通过验证域名所有权来颁发的一种SSL证书。它是最基础类型的SSL证书,通常用于个人网站、小型企业或博客等,能够快速完成验证并加密传输的数据。 DV SSL证书是否支持多域名 DV SSL证书本身并不直接支持多个独立域名。如果您需要为多个子域名提供安全保护,那么DV SSL证书是可…

    1天前
    100
  • 万网域名证书下载与更新周期是怎样的?错过更新时间怎么办?

    在互联网的世界里,域名是每个网站的“身份证”。而域名证书则是这个身份证的“认证书”,证明该网站的真实性和安全性。对于使用万网服务的用户来说,了解域名证书的下载和更新周期至关重要,以确保网站的安全运营。 域名证书的下载周期 当您首次为您的域名申请SSL/TLS证书时,您需要按照万网提供的流程完成验证并提交必要的信息。一旦审核通过,您就可以立即下载证书文件,并将…

    12小时前
    100

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部